Summary: The Senior IT Field Delivery Engineer role involves providing IT support across various sites in Wales, focusing on hardware and software maintenance while ensuring compliance with Service Level Agreements (SLAs). The position requires a proactive approach to diagnosing and resolving IT issues, maintaining communication with internal teams, and adhering to safety regulations. Candidates must be willing to obtain security clearance and participate in a 24/7 rota when necessary. This permanent position offers a competitive salary and benefits package.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Diagnose, repair, and maintain IT hardware (PCs, laptops, printers, and peripherals) across multiple sites.
  • Resolve operating system and application-related incidents in line with defined procedures.
  • Deliver IMAC (Install, Move, Add, Change) work to required specifications.
  • Maintain regular communication with relevant internal teams and site contacts throughout the working day.
  • Handle part replacements (including RMA generation and physical movement) efficiently and accurately.
  • Meet the key performance indicators (KPIs) set for your role.
  • Adhere to local site-specific fire, security, and health and safety regulations.
  • Ensure all incidents are logged, updated, and closed on the IT service management (ITSM) tool within SLA.
  • Keep up to date with new technologies and maintain relevant knowledge and skills.
  • Participate in 24/7 rota cover (where applicable).
  • Work occasional overtime when required.
  • Support team productivity by mentoring other engineers where appropriate.
  • Maintain company equipment in good working condition.
  • Be familiar with applicable site policies and procedures.
  • Produce or update technical documentation when required.
  • Carry out any other reasonable duties as requested by your line manager.

Key Skills:

  • Full UK driving licence.
  • Excellent customer-facing and communication skills.
  • Professional and presentable at all times.
  • Self-motivated and well-organised, with the ability to work independently.
  • Able to obtain required Government and/or Police security clearance (unrestricted).
  • Relevant technical certifications (or ability to obtain them).
  • Minimum CompTIA A+ qualification or equivalent experience.
  • Familiarity with operating system admin tools, application support, and telephony.
  • Able to work at height and perform manual handling tasks.
  • Demonstrates positive behaviours that support teamwork and productivity.
